WebThe CFRP exhibited the highest PHRR and MARHE of 196 kW/m 2 and 95 kW/m 2, respectively, whereas the total heat release (THR) was similar for all FRPs. Thus, mineral fibers from basalt or glass tend to flatten the heat release rate time curves, yielding lower PHRR and MARHE values, while the THR remains similar.
